About the Lab

Tamar Ben Shaanan’s lab in the Department of Molecular Neuroscience at Weizmann attempts to reshape our relationship with pain by unlocking its therapeutic potential. Using mouse genetics, high-resolution genomics, and state-of-the-art tools, her team compares the communication between neurons underlying pain perception and tissue-resident cells.

Dr. Ben Shaanan’s PhD in Medical Sciences from Technion’s Department of Immunology and Neuroscience in the Rappaport Faculty of Medicine demonstrated how activating the brain’s reward system enhances protective antibacterial and anti-tumor immune responses.

Her postdoc at the Department of Microbiology and Immunology, University of California, San Francisco, showed a previously unknown cellular pathway connecting the sensation of pain with enhanced hair follicle regeneration.
